What are Stock Options?
• An option is a contract that gives the buyer the right, but not the obligation, to buy a stock at specific date at a specific price.

How Options are different from Stocks?
• Stocks trade in shares whereas Options trade in contracts, where each contract controls 100 shares of stock.
• Stocks don't expire whereas Options are time sensitive and expire on the third Friday of the month.

Types of Options: Calls and Puts
• Calls - Buying a call gives you the right, but not the obligation to buy the stock at a certain time (the expiration date) at a certain price (the strike price).
• Puts - Buying a put gives you the right, but not the obligation to sell the stock at a certain time (the expiration date) at a certain price (the strike price).

American Options vs. European Options
• American options can be exercised anytime between the date of purchase and the expiration date.
• European options may only be redeemed at the expiration date. Most exchange-traded stock options are American.

What is an Option Chain?
• An Option Chain is a way of quoting options prices through a list of all of the options for a given security, such as stocks or currency.
• For each underlying security, the option chaintells investors the various strike prices, expiration dates, and whether they are calls or puts.

What is the Strike Price?
• The fixed price at which a specific option contract can be exercised.
• For call options, the strike price is where the security can be bought (up to the expiration date).
• For put options the strike price is the price at which shares can be sold.
